Julie Andrews as Queen Guenevere in the original 1960 Broadway manufacturing The exhibit premiered in Toronto, within the O'Keefe Centre on Oct one, 1960. It overran dramatically — it had been alleged to past two several hours forty minutes, and rather clocked in at four and a 50 % hours. The curtain arrived down at 20 minutes to at least one each morning; Lerner afterwards pointed out that "Only Tristan and Isolde equaled it to be a bladder endurance contest."[eight] Noël Coward is imagined to have remarked that the show was "for a longer time when compared to the Götterdämmerung ... instead of nearly as amusing!" Regardless of this, the early morning papers gave usually good critiques, but hinted which the demonstrate essential A great deal do the job, i.e., drastic modifying, in an effort to do well. Before long afterwards, Lerner was hospitalized for 3 months by using a bleeding ulcer. Quickly soon after he was discharged, Hart experienced his next heart assault, and Lerner stepped in as temporary director For the remainder of the out-of-town operate. Camelot then moved to Boston, edited, but nevertheless operating very well around the intended size.
